On Monday we held our second Veterans coffee and cake afternoon in Poole North. Thankyou to our speaker, James from OpCourage who shared information on mental health and wellbeing support for veterans.
www.nhs.uk/opcourage

Thankyou also to our team of Care Coordinators, Social Prescribers, Pharmacy & Nursing Team, NHS Healthcare Armed Forces Community Health & Wellbeing Team, Help&Care, Amy Walton, Caroline Hearne and our practice volunteers for supporting the afternoon with providing information, support, blood pressure checks and cake.

It was a great turnout and an opportunity for veterans to meet with others, share ideas and information on groups and services on offer to veterans in the local area.

โญ๏ธNational award for helping financially vulnerable people stay well and warmโญ๏ธ

The NHS Dorset Intelligence and Insight Service won a national award for helping people stay healthy, safe, and supported last winter.

The team worked with GP surgeries, local charities, councils, and other services. They used local data to identify people who might be finding it hard to pay for heating or food, especially older people who live alone or have long-term health problems.

By safely sharing and using this information, the team could see where help was needed most. The approach brought together more than 15 organisations, all committed to helping people stay safe and well, not just in winter, but all year round. This meant they could offer warm places to go, advice events, and other support before people became unwell or reached a crisis point.

A big thank you to the general practice teams across Dorset who were involved in this work and helped to make such a difference to our communities.
